Tomorrowland
WEAREONE.world is a family-owned global entertainment company, rooted in Belgium and driven by imagination, innovation, and passion. The group is best known for creating and organising world-renowned festivals such as Tomorrowland. Today, more than 400 dedicated team members bring stories to life from the headquarters in Antwerp and offices in Brazil, France, Ibiza, and Thailand. Together, they develop world-class festivals and events, music and media platforms, lifestyle and design products, leisure concepts, and original storytelling formats. With creativity at its core and music at its heart, WEAREONE.world continues to build meaningful connections with the global community of the People of Tomorrow. Alongside its creative ambitions, the company actively invests in sustainability, social responsibility, and long-term positive impact via Love Tomorrow and Tomorrowland Foundation.

Ultra Music Festival
The ULTRA brand in relation to live events was founded in 1997 in Miami by Executive Producer, President & CEO, Russell Faibisch, who began by producing electronic music events which led to the inaugural Ultra Music Festival® in 1999 on the sands of Miami Beach. Over the past nineteen years, thousands of the world’s most iconic DJs, producers and live acts have mesmerized audiences with awe-inspiring sets at ULTRA festivals in ARGENTINA, BALI, BRASIL, CHILE, CROATIA, IBIZA, JAPAN, KOREA, SINGAPORE, SOUTH AFRICA and of course MIAMI, as well as ROAD TO ULTRA® events in BOLIVIA, CHILE, COLOMBIA, HONG KONG, JAPAN, KOREA, MACAU, PARAGUAY, PERU, THE PHILIPPINES, PUERTO RICO, SINGAPORE, TAIWAN, THAILAND and the USA. Each new global edition has been founded on the same successful recipe that has been perfected over nineteen years in Miami, combining the most diverse electronic talent with the most technologically advanced, large-scale festival productions in the world. 2016 and 2017 have seen the ULTRA and ULTRA WORLDWIDE™ brands continue to push the boundaries even further, bringing an unparalleled combination of cutting edge productions and the world’s best electronic acts back to previous strongholds and new frontiers across the globe. With the SOLD-OUT edition of ULTRA Brasil®, ULTRA Singapore™ having become a full scale two-day festival, RESISTANCE’s debut standalone South America Tour, and the debut of ROAD TO ULTRA®’s Hong Kong, 2016 was the brand’s most successful year to date. A RESISTANCE summer residency at Privilege Ibiza is confirmed for 2017, while ULTRA China will debut in Shanghai on September 9-10, 2017. Also in 2017, two ROAD TO ULTRA® events will take place in New Delhi and India. ULTRA® have revealed further expansion into Australia for 2018. The ULTRA brand will be present in at least TWENTY-THREE COUNTRIES across SIX CONTINENTS worldwide by the end of 2018.

The Glastonbury Festival aims to encourage and stimulate youth culture from around the world in all its forms, including pop music, dance music, jazz, folk music, fringe theatre, drama, mime, circus, cinema, poetry and all the creative forms of art and design, including painting, sculpture and textile art. A large area of the Festival (the “green” area) is set aside for complementary and alternative medicine, demonstrations and displays of environmentally-friendly technologies and techniques, various forms of religious expression, and a forum for debating environmental, social and moral issues. The Festival organises market places, selling an enormous range of wares, and which place particular emphasis on offering high quality prepared food and hand-made goods, including clothes and jewellery. The company makes films and recordings of the event, which are sold all over the world. In addition to all of this, the company actively pursues the objective of making a profit. And in so doing is able not only to make improvements to the site, but also to distribute large amounts of money to Greenpeace, Oxfam, Water Aid and other humanitarian causes which enhance the fabric of our society. In the running of the event the Festival deliberately employs the services of these organisations, increasing the amounts they can raise towards their objectives.
